Abstract
The utility model provides a kind of quick equipment for separating liquid from solid of oilfield drilling waste, including surge tank, sludge pump, self-cleaning centrifugal filter, high speed horizontal-spiral centrifuge, conveying worm and drilling cuttings drier;Surge tank is connected by sludge pump with self-cleaning centrifugal filtering machine inlet, self-cleaning centrifugal filter leakage fluid dram is connected with high speed horizontal-spiral centrifuge, self-cleaning centrifugal filter slag-drip opening and the outlet of high speed horizontal-spiral centrifuge concentrated phase connect drilling cuttings by conveying worm and dry machine inlet, and drilling cuttings drier leakage fluid dram is connected with surge tank;The surge tank top connects surge tank medicament dispenser pump, inside installing buffering jar agitator.Using the present apparatus, oilfield drilling waste can be carried out to quick separation of solid and liquid, the desiccation solid phase of discharge can carry out curing process or recycling, and the liquid of discharge may be reused, or send sewage treatment plant further to handle.

Background technology
Needed in oilfield drilling production after circulating fluid, a bite well be drilled to, drilling cuttings and discarded slurry amount are very big.These
Some inorganic salts, heavy metal components, oil product and substantial amounts of organic polymer in drilling wastes etc. have larger danger to environment
Evil, substantially exceeds the discharge standard of national regulation.It is dirty if not handled these discarded objects and being deposited in well site or burial
Dye thing can flow into farmland, river, ocean, and heavy damage, pollution drinking-water water source, influence soil and animals and plants life are produced to environment
It is long, or even jeopardize human health.
Oilfield drilling waste composition is complicated, containing a large amount of fine particles, and viscosity is big, and liquid holdup is high, is petroleum gas
One of primary pollution source of industry, its harmless treatment is the problem of current puzzlement oil drilling production.
At present, oil field at home mainly sets mud pit, finishing drilling for the processing mode of drilling wastes in situ of drilling well
Curing agent is added in backward mud pit and carries out curing process, is then filled on the spot.This processing method floor space is big, antiseepage
Pond, mud pit are built and maintenance cost is high, and discarded object needs to deposit longer time at the scene, are influenceed very big by weather condition,
And there is soak in the extension of solidfied material over time, be also easy to produce secondary environmental pollution.
Because the requirement that environmental protection policy is discharged to drilling wastes is more and more stricter, in drilling well fast drilling at initial stage, drilling cuttings
The like waste yield is big, and mud is containing height, and discarded object dehydration difficulty is big, has become the bottle that restriction oil drilling drilling cuttings is handled online
Neck.A set of practicable treatment technology is developed, preliminary treatment is carried out to drilling wastes in scene, is then carried out again follow-up
Focus on, reduce environmental pollution, be the task of top priority of China's drilling well industry environment protection work.

Embodiment
The utility model is further described with example below in conjunction with the accompanying drawings:
As shown in figure 1, a kind of quick equipment for separating liquid from solid of oilfield drilling waste, including it is surge tank 1, sludge pump 6, self-cleaning
Formula filter centrifugal 2, high speed horizontal-spiral centrifuge 3, conveying worm 4 and drilling cuttings drier 5;Surge tank 1 is by sludge pump 6 and certainly
Clean formula centrifugal filtration machine inlet 2.1 is connected, and self-cleaning centrifugal filter leakage fluid dram 2.2 is connected with high speed horizontal-spiral centrifuge 3, from
Clean formula filter centrifugal slag-drip opening 2.3 and high speed horizontal-spiral centrifuge concentrated phase outlet 3.1 connect drilling cuttings by conveying worm 4 and got rid of
Dry machine inlet 5.1, drilling cuttings drier leakage fluid dram 5.2 is connected with surge tank 1.
The top of the surge tank 1 connection surge tank medicament dispenser pump 1.1, inside installing buffering jar agitator 1.2.
Workflow is:Drilling wastes are initially entered in surge tank 1, by surge tank medicament dispenser pump 1.1 to buffering
Active agents are added in tank 1, buffering jar agitator 1.2 is well mixed material in surge tank 1.After well mixed, material is by dirt
Dredge pump 6 pumps to self-cleaning centrifugal filtering machine inlet 2.1, and separation of solid and liquid is carried out in self-cleaning centrifugal filter 2.Self-cleaning
The liquid phase that filter centrifugal 2 is isolated is entered in high speed horizontal-spiral centrifuge 3 to enter to advance by self-cleaning centrifugal filter leakage fluid dram 2.2
One step separation of solid and liquid, it is further that the liquid discharged after being separated through high speed horizontal-spiral centrifuge 3 can recycle or send sewage plant to carry out
Processing;The filter residue that self-cleaning centrifugal filter 2 is isolated is discharged by self-cleaning centrifugal filter slag-drip opening 2.3, high speed horizontal-spiral from
The dense solid phase that scheming 3 is isolated is discharged by high speed horizontal-spiral centrifuge concentrated phase outlet 3.1, and the filter residue discharged and dense solid phase are led to
Cross conveying worm 4 and be delivered to drilling cuttings drying machine inlet 5.1, filter residue and dense solid phase are carried out through drilling cuttings drier 5 solid again
Liquid is separated.Curing process or recycling, drilling cuttings drier leakage fluid dram can be carried out to the solid phase that drilling cuttings drier 5 is discharged
The filtrate of 5.2 discharges is again introduced into surge tank 1, and processing is merged with new material.
, can be by oil field drilling using the quick equipment for separating liquid from solid of oilfield drilling waste proposed according to the utility model
Well discarded object carries out quick separation of solid and liquid, and the solid phase of discharge can carry out curing process or recycling, and the liquid of discharge can
To reuse, or send sewage treatment plant further to handle, condition is provided for the harmless treatment of drilling wastes.
